Word "DIAMOND" Definitions:


Part of Speech:
Noun
Definition:
the area of a baseball field that is enclosed by 3 bases and home plate
Synonyms:
baseball diamond, infield

Part of Speech:
Noun
Definition:
very hard native crystalline carbon valued as a gem
Synonyms:
adamant

Part of Speech:
Noun
Definition:
a parallelogram with four equal sides; an oblique-angled equilateral parallelogram
Synonyms:
rhomb, rhombus
